Steps to Refurbish French Doors

1. Evaluate the Condition

Action: Examine the doors closely. Look for indications of damage, such as rot, warping, or cracks.

ConditionService
Minor ScratchesSand down and repaint or stain.
Moderate DamageUsage wood filler to repair and after that sand down.
Serious RotReplace affected panels or speak with a professional.

2. Eliminate Hardware

Action: Remove any handles, locks, or hinges.

3. Clean the Doors

Action: Use a mild detergent and water option to clean up the doors.

4. Sand the Surface

Action: Sand the doors to remove old paint, stain, or varnish. Start with coarse grit and transition to fine grit.

5. Repair Damages

  • Fill: Use wood filler for cracks and holes.
  • Change: If there's extreme rot, replace the damaged parts.

6. Refinish the Doors

Choose either to paint or stain. Follow these actions:

  1. Primer: Apply an ideal primer if painting.
  2. Paint/Stain: Apply a very first coat and allow to dry. Sand gently and use a 2nd coat.

7. Reinstall Hardware

As soon as the paint or stain has cured, reinstall all hardware, ensuring whatever functions correctly.

8. Set Up Weather Stripping

For included energy efficiency, set up new weather condition stripping along the edges of the doors.

9. Final Inspection

Do a final check to ensure all elements are running efficiently and look visually appealing.

Common Issues to Address During Refurbishment

Throughout the refurbishment process, several common issues might emerge that need addressing.

  • Drafts: Replace seals and weather stripping to eliminate air leaks.
  • Sticking: Sand down areas where doors stick; this might suggest misalignment.
  • Locks: Ensure all locks are functioning and consider changing any defective locks.

Often Asked Questions (FAQ)

1. How typically should French doors be refurbished?

French doors ought to be checked every couple of years for signs of wear. Routine maintenance can prolong the time in between refurbishments.

2. Can I recondition my French doors if they are made of fiberglass?

Yes, fiberglass doors can be reconditioned. Pay attention to the particular care instructions for fiberglass materials.

3. What tools will I need for refurbishment?

Standard tools include:

  • Screwdrivers
  • Sandpaper or a power sander
  • Wood filler
  • Paintbrushes or rollers
  • Primer and paint or wood stain
  • Weather removing

4. Is it better to repaint or stain my French doors?

This frequently depends on individual preference. Staining shows the wood grain but needs more maintenance. Painting uses a more comprehensive color option however might hide the wood's natural charm.

5. Should I hire a professional or do it myself?

This depends on your self-confidence and skill level. DIY can be rewarding and cost-effective, however employing a professional guarantees a high standard of workmanship.
